☐ Verify the Quillhorn queue-depth autoscaler before promoting to production. Confirm scale-up triggers at the configured depth threshold, then watch one full drain cycle to ensure scale-down does not oscillate. Check that paused consumers are excluded from depth calculations. If anything looks off, page the Meadowline platform rotation rather than guessing. Record the observed behavior against the build token below.

session token of kahag-bawip = htk6_729d08

## Configuration

The Sketchforge history service persists undo/redo stacks for the diagram editor. HISTORY_DEPTH controls retained steps (default 200); raising it increases snapshot storage. If users report lost redo state after a restart, verify SNAPSHOT_STORE points at the durable volume. The snapshot store requires authentication, so the credential must appear on the next line:

sealed setting: LEDGER_TOKEN20=6148d35bbb480b0ab79e

Budget Request — Q3 (Managers Only)

Requesting 240k for the Calverro expansion: two field reps, demo kit refresh, regional events in Ostbridge. Justification: pipeline in the territory grew 40% last quarter with zero dedicated coverage. Sales leads should review headcount assumptions before Friday's finance sync. Approval path: regional director, then ops committee. Decision expected within two weeks. Do not circulate outside this group. Strategic context is summarised below.

management briefing: Project Zorix slips by six weeks because of the audit delay.

Q: How do I tail production logs during a release with the internal CLI?

A: Use `plumbtail`, our log-tailing CLI. For release verification, tail the deploy stream with the release tag filter so you only see pods from the new rollout. Output is redacted by default; secrets never appear in the stream. Sessions are capped at thirty minutes and audited. If you need historical logs rather than live ones, use the archive subcommand instead. Installation steps, flags, and filter syntax are documented on the internal reference page below.

dashboard of bawef-kageg = https://jira.qorvelsys.internal/display/browse/display/ba4586b6